Pinout for Olympus pen e-pl1 e-p2 accessory port and vf-2 viewfinder

Does anyone out there have any technical details in regard to the accessory port on the pen cameras? Ep1 epl1 ep2 etc? In particular does anyone have a Pinout of the connections in the port? Any one know what is the video format used to send the image to the vf-2 vf2 evf electronic viewfinder? What is the Pinout on the vf-2 viewfinder? Any help would be truly appreciated. Anyone know how I could find this out on my own? How to hack the pinouts? How to test what the video output is?

In this howto for building a combined video out and shutter release cable, the author documents all 12 pins for the Olympus combined cable:
http://www.nolonemo.com/files/E520Cable/E520Cable.htm

Note, the E-PL1 does not support the shutter release, but the other Pens do.

It would be interesting to find what the accessory port pins are. I've thought it might be a varient of HDMI or displayport.

For analogue video output, Olympus cameras put out QVGA video (320x240). There are now devices out there that combine video out and shutter release. Here is a review of the Yongnuo device that I bought for $70 from ebay:
http://forums.dpreview.com/forums/read.asp?forum=1008&messag . . .

Given the E-PL1 does not provide a shutter release, you can adapt a mechanical shutter release and video out to get something similar. Before I got the Yongnuo I bought first a Wolverine MyMovie pocket video camera and then a JXD 969 hand held mp4 player that does video input (the Wolverine uses custom batteries, and is now out of production, the JXD 969 uses standard Nokia batteries, note newer JXDs have gone the custom battery route).
